Legal Term: BEACON
Definition: A signal erected as a sea mark for the use of mariners, also, to give warning of the approach of an enemy. 1 Com. Dig. 259, 5 Com. Dig. 173.



***All definitions are taken from the 1856 Edition of Bouviers Law Dictionary
